G20 Summit Update: Modi will meet leaders of 4 countries, meeting with Britain-Japan-Italy-Germany
Delhi G20 Summit Breaking: It is the first day of the G20 summit being held in Delhi, in which more than 20 big leaders from the world including US President Biden-Sunak are attending.
Delhi G20 Summit Breaking: It is the first day of the G20 summit being held in Delhi, in which more than 20 big leaders from the world including US President Biden-Sunak are attending.